Question 940310: solve for x, show work.
2/(x+2) +1/(x-2)=13/21

Answer by josgarithmetic(39620)   (Show Source): You can put this solution on YOUR website!
Typical fractions' skills. Your lowest or simplest common denominator is 21(x+2)(x-2). Multiply the left and right sides of the equation by 21(x+2)(x-2) and simplify...
